Four offensive tackles heard their names called on the first day of the 2010 draft, including three in the first 11 picks, but there does not appear to be the same kind of depth at the top of the 2011 class.

Only three prospects have first-round grades at this point and none project in the top half of the first round. Positional value will likely inflate the grades of the top prospects as the pre-draft process goes on, but right now there might not be an offensive tackle prospect on the board with the overall skill set to compete for a starting job as a rookie.
